Showbuzz Daily reports that this past Friday night's episode of WWE SmackDown on FOX was able to draw a total of 1.990 million viewers, with a 0.48 rating in the key 18-49 demographic. This total is down 4.51% from last week’s total final viewership of 2.084 million viewers for the 1200th episode.
This past Friday's rating of 0.48 is up 2.12% from last week’s 0.47 rating. This past Friday's rating of 0.48 represents a total of 626,000 viewers in the key 18-49 demo, which is up 2.12% from this past week's 613,000 viewers with a 0.47 rating, Wrestlenomics reports. This past Friday night's episode of WWE SmackDown was pre-empted in multiple markets due to the NFL pre-season games, which is similar to last week and this has happened for the third week in a row.
